Background technique
As electronic equipment is more and more thinner, the form of data card is taken to be widely applied using Kato dress, such as mobile phone, The electronic equipments such as plate, camera all realize SIM (Subscriber Identification Module, visitor using Kato Family identification module) card or TF (T-Flash) storage card or SD storage card (Secure Digital Memory Card) Dress takes.In order to guarantee safety of the various data cards in hot plug process, needs that heat is arranged in card combined connection apparatus and insert Pull out detection switch.Currently, referring to Figure 1, common technological means is setting detection elastic slice 1 and top on card combined connection apparatus Linkage 2 is ejected Kato by post rod mechanism 2 outward, and Kato is made to be detached from detection elastic slice 1 to realize the hot plug of data card. It is fixed on card combined connection apparatus, and needs activity is freely, therefore detects as built in needing detection elastic slice 1 and post rod mechanism 2 Elastic slice 1 and the occupied activity space of post rod mechanism 2 and fixed space are bigger, see size A and size B in Fig. 1.As it can be seen that This card combined connection apparatus has that occupancy motherboard space is big.

Specific embodiment
Following will be combined with the drawings in the embodiments of the present invention, and technical solution in the embodiment of the present invention carries out clear, complete Site preparation description, it is clear that described embodiments are some of the embodiments of the present invention, instead of all the embodiments.Based on this hair Embodiment in bright, every other implementation obtained by those of ordinary skill in the art without making creative efforts Example, shall fall within the protection scope of the present invention.
Referring to Figure 1-2, Fig. 1-2 is the structural schematic diagram of card combined connection apparatus provided in an embodiment of the present invention, is such as schemed Shown in 1-2, a kind of card combined connection apparatus is used for electronic equipment, including bracket 10, Kato 20 and Kato drawing mechanism 30, branch It is provided with the first elastic slice 12, the second elastic slice 13 and Kato sliding slot 11, Kato 20 on frame 10 to slide in Kato sliding slot 11, the first bullet The free end of piece 12 and the free end of the second elastic slice 13 contact with each other, and oneself of the second elastic slice 13 is crossed in the free end of the first elastic slice 12 Extend certain length by holding towards Kato 20,20 tail portion of Kato is extended with a protrusion 21, and protrusion 21 is for pushing the first elastic slice 12 separate with the second elastic slice 13;Kato drawing mechanism 30 is equipped with through-hole 31, and through-hole 31 is for being inserted into a shaft to realize Kato The connection of the shell of drawing mechanism 30 and the electronic equipment, 30 one end of Kato drawing mechanism are butted on the inner wall in 20 outside of Kato On, the other end is equipped with forced section 32.
The working principle of the card combined connection apparatus of the embodiment of the present invention are as follows: card combined connection apparatus is wholy set in electronics On the mainboard of equipment, Kato 20 can slide in Kato sliding slot 11 along Kato sliding slot 11, to realize the plug of Kato 20.In order to Guarantee data card safety insertion (i.e. the hot plug) in the case where electronic equipment does not power off filled in Kato 20, needs in card group It closes and hot plug detection switch, i.e., the first elastic slice 12 and the second elastic slice 13 in the embodiment of the present invention is set in attachment device.
In its natural state, the first elastic slice 12 and the second elastic slice 13 are squeeze contact, i.e. the first elastic slice 12, the second elastic slice 13 A current loop is collectively formed with the route of electronic equipment mainboard, as shown in Figure 1, when being not inserted into for Kato 20, the first elastic slice 12 and second elastic slice 13 keep squeeze contact.When Kato 20 is inserted into, the protrusion 21 of 20 tail portion of Kato acts on the first elastic slice 12 ends, and gradually the first elastic slice 12 is pushed and is detached from the second elastic slice 13, as shown in Figure 2.At this point, the first elastic slice 12, second The current loop of the railway superstructures of elastic slice 13 and electronic equipment mainboard disconnects, and the processor of electronic equipment is by detecting this circuit On-off is come the detection for the slotting movement of heat for realizing hot plug.
When to carry out hot drawing to the Kato 20 being inserted in place, using external force to the forced section 32 of Kato drawing mechanism 30 It being pressed, the shaft in the through-hole 31 of Kato drawing mechanism 30 is as fulcrum, using lever principle, Kato drawing mechanism 30 End ejects Kato 20, and with the ejection of Kato 20, the protrusion 21 of 20 tail portion of Kato progressively disengages the first elastic slice 12, and first Elastic slice 12 contacts again with the second elastic slice 13, and current loop is connected, as shown in Figure 1.The processor of electronic equipment passes through detection The on-off in this circuit come realize hot plug hot drawing movement detection.Card combined connection apparatus in the embodiment of the present invention, by One elastic slice 12, the second elastic slice 13 and Kato drawing mechanism 30 realize Kato hot plug and detection, not because of Kato drawing mechanism 30 It needs to occupy card combined connection apparatus space, reduces the volume of card combined connection apparatus, to reduce card combination connection dress Set the space for occupying mainboard.In addition, the card combined connection apparatus in the embodiment of the present invention also has, simple for structure, manufacture craft is simple Single beneficial effect.
Optionally, the forced section 32 of Kato drawing mechanism 30 is equipped with a recessed portion.In this way, the forced section 32 with recessed portion Can easier bear external force pressing, formed one concentrate stress surface.
Optionally, Kato 20, which is arranged side by side, multiple data card detents 22.In this way, data card centralized arrangement is improved master The space utilization rate of plate simplifies the manufacturing process of card combined connection apparatus.
Fig. 4 is referred to, Fig. 4 is a kind of structural schematic diagram of card combined connection apparatus provided in an embodiment of the present invention, such as Fig. 4 It is shown, the second elastic slice pedestal 131 is additionally provided on bracket 10, the second elastic slice 13 passes through insert injection moulding and the second elastic slice pedestal 131 It is wholely set, the second elastic slice pedestal 131 is insulating materials.
In this way, the second elastic slice pedestal 131 is insulating materials, the fixing end and the second elastic slice of the first elastic slice 12 can effectively avoid It is formed between 13 fixing end between contact or the second elastic slice 13 and the bracket 10 of metal material and forms Multi-contact, improved The reliability of detection switch.It should be noted that bracket 10 or insulating materials.In addition, the second elastic slice 13 passes through second Elastic slice pedestal 131 and 10 pressing connection group of bracket are integral, simplify the manufacture craft of bracket 10, improve the second elastic slice 13 Stability, to increase the stability of detection switch.
Further, it is also possible to which insulating base frame is arranged in the fixing end in the first elastic slice 12, to realize the fixing end of the first elastic slice 12 Insulation between the fixing end of the second elastic slice 13.
Optionally, the fixing end of the first elastic slice 12 is provided with the first leg 121, and the fixing end of the second elastic slice 13 is provided with The mainboard of two legs 132, the first leg 121 and the second leg 132 and electronic equipment is to be electrically connected.In addition to using leg by the Except the mainboard of one elastic slice 12 and the second elastic slice 13 and electronic equipment is electrically connected, other common electrical property can also be used Connection type, in this regard, this embodiment is not limited.
Optionally, the free end of the first elastic slice 12 is equipped with a bending part 122 extended to the direction away from the Kato, can Choosing, which is curved bend folding part 122.In this way, since curved bend folding part 122 and the contact of protrusion 21 are arc Contact, substantially reduces the friction factor between curved bend folding part 122 and protrusion 21, and the first elastic slice 12 can quilt nimbly and freely Protrusion 21 pushes, while can also reduce the degree that protrusion 21 and the first elastic slice 12 are worn mutually.
A kind of electronic equipment, including electronic equipment ontology and card combined connection apparatus, electronic equipment ontology be equipped with mainboard and Shell, card combined connection apparatus are set on mainboard, and the first elastic slice and the second elastic slice are electrically connected with mainboard, and Kato transfers to machine A shaft is inserted into the through-hole of structure, shaft is attached with shell, and the forced section of Kato drawing mechanism is embedded in shell side.
Optionally, the forced section of Kato drawing mechanism can expose to shell side, can also be provided in shell side Cover the lid of the forced section of Kato extraction mechanism.
It can when user needs to carry out hot plug to Kato if the forced section of Kato drawing mechanism is exposed to shell side Forced section is directly quickly pressed, it is simple and convenient.If the forced section of Kato drawing mechanism is covered using lid, in user When needing to carry out hot plug to Kato, first opening cover again presses it after exposing forced section, which can transfer to Kato The forced section of mechanism carries out protection appropriate, improves the service life of Kato drawing mechanism, prevents external force when maloperation from arriving Forced section.
